Key Insights of Japan Building & Construction Toys Market
- Market Valuation: Estimated at USD 1.2 billion in 2023, with steady growth driven by educational and recreational sectors.
- Forecast Trajectory: Projected to reach USD 2.1 billion by 2033, reflecting a CAGR of approximately 6.2% (2026–2033).
- Dominant Segments: Construction sets for children aged 3-8 years dominate, with a rising niche in STEM-focused kits for older demographics.
- Core Application: Primarily used for educational purposes, cognitive development, and family entertainment, with increasing integration into formal curricula.
- Leading Geography: Tokyo Metropolitan Area accounts for over 40% of market share, driven by urban density and high disposable income.
- Market Opportunity: Growing demand for eco-friendly, digitally integrated building kits presents significant expansion avenues.
- Major Players: LEGO Japan, Bandai Namco, and Tomy dominate, with emerging startups innovating in digital-physical hybrid products.
Japan Building & Construction Toys Market Dynamics and Trends
The Japanese market for building and construction toys is characterized by a mature yet innovatively evolving landscape. Urbanization continues to influence consumer preferences, with compact, multifunctional, and educational toys gaining popularity. The integration of digital technology, such as augmented reality (AR) and app-based platforms, is transforming traditional play patterns, making products more interactive and appealing to tech-savvy children and parents.
Furthermore, Japan’s emphasis on early childhood education and cognitive development fuels demand for STEM-oriented construction kits. Sustainability is also gaining traction, prompting manufacturers to develop eco-friendly, biodegradable, and recyclable materials. The market’s maturity is evidenced by high brand loyalty, intense competition, and a focus on premiumization. However, challenges such as regulatory compliance, safety standards, and supply chain disruptions require strategic agility. Overall, the sector’s growth is driven by innovation, demographic shifts, and evolving consumer values, positioning it for sustained expansion over the next decade.

PESTLE Analysis of Japan Building & Construction Toys Market
The macro-environmental factors influencing Japan’s building and construction toys market are multifaceted. Political stability and stringent safety regulations ensure high standards but also pose compliance challenges. Economic factors such as high household disposable income and urban density support premium product offerings, while demographic shifts—aging population and declining birth rates—impact demand dynamics.
Social trends favor educational and eco-friendly toys, aligning with Japan’s cultural emphasis on learning and sustainability. Technological advancements, especially in AR and IoT, are transforming product development and consumer engagement. Legal frameworks around safety and environmental standards necessitate rigorous compliance, influencing manufacturing costs. Environmental considerations, including waste management and biodegradable materials, are increasingly prioritized. Overall, the PESTLE landscape underscores opportunities for innovation within regulatory boundaries, but also highlights risks associated with demographic and economic shifts that could temper growth.
